Learning 2.0

Dr. Dunne went over Web 2.0.

According to Tim O'Reilly
“Web 2.0 is the business revolution in the computer industry caused by the move to the Internet as a platform, and an attempt to understand the rules for success on that new platform." (Wikipedia) Some examples are: blogs, wikis, podcasts, flickr, and RSS feeds.
